The World Health Organization (WHO) is indifferent about the coronavirus vaccines. In a virtual press conference, WHO chief scientist Soumya Swaminathan argued that the vaccines may not prevent the spread of the disease.
Zero Hedge followed with the following:
A close look at the research released by Pfizer and Moderna shows the studies haven’t actually tested whether the vaccines actually prevent transmission of the virus; the goal of the trials was to see whether vaccinated patients presented with COVID symptoms at a rate that was substantially less frequent than individuals who hadn’t been vaccinated. That’s pretty much it. Though the data might hint at lowering transmission rates, that’s still tbd, apparently.
